有没有办法将 Firefox 密码存储在 Linux 的本地加密数据库中?

有没有办法将 Firefox 密码存储在 Linux 的本地加密数据库中?

我希望 Firefox “记住”我的密码,这样我就不必输入它们;不幸的是,内置密码管理器以纯文本形式存储它们,这存在很高的安全风险。我想为 Firefox 找到一种安全的方法来完成基本相同的事情。尽管我听说过有关 LastPass 和其他此类服务的好消息,但我不太愿意将我的数据委托给他们;这些公司中的任何一家都可能突然改变条款、开始收费,或者直接倒闭。我喜欢这个想法基福克斯,但遗憾的是,它不适用于 Linux。有任何想法吗?

答案1

您可以使用主密码加密和保护您的 Firefox 密码:

首选项 → 安全 → 密码

然后检查:

☑ 使用主密码

然后设置主密码。

答案2

我相信你错了。使用密码管理器时,Firefox 不会以明文形式存储您的密码:

Firefox 将您的密码数据存储在两个文件中:key3.db(主密码/加密密钥)和“signons”文件(加密的名称和密码)。您可以通过为您的 Firefox 版本复制“Key3.db”和“signons”文件来备份密码。 Firefox 2 使用signons2.txt,Firefox 3.0.x 使用signons3.txt,Firefox 3.5 和3.6(包括当前的Beta 版和夜间版本)使用signons.sqlite。 [4] 有关更多信息,请参阅配置文件文件夹 - Firefox 和配置文件备份。

如果您担心,可以启用整个主目录的加密作为附加保护。

答案3

根据您使用的桌面环境,您可以将 Firefox 与该环境的默认密码存储机制集成:

  • KDE-KWallet
  • GNOME - GNOME 钥匙圈

如果你想将 Firefox 与 KWallet 集成,你可以使用KDE 钱包密码集成Firefox 的扩展。如果您是 GNOME 用户,则有Gnome 密钥环密码集成扩展(您需要修改它才能使用最新的 Firefox 版本安装 - 说明位于扩展站点的注释中)。

答案4

我不知道为什么 keefox 不在 linux 中运行,我还没看过。我使用 encfs 和 fusion 保护我的重要文件,因为它不需要块或循环设备并逐个文件加密。 http://www.arg0.net/encfs

相关内容